The first “Ready to Carry” NAS

In many ways I admire Korean websites and products for their design. Yes, Japanese companies do some good work too, but Korea has a little touch that I personally like very much. A bit like this NAS, the WIZPLAT NAS-20.
Technically speaking there aren’t any stunning features, NAS (FTP, SAMBA server, iTUNES server, printer server, BitTorrent server…), but just look at its design… This little NAS can be dropped almost anywhere in your house and no one would ever notice that under its brilliant and fresh design we have a truly Geeky toy !
